Beyond the lease itself, what should I plan to spend money on?

Tires, brakes, insurance, and fuel are the honest line items on a gas wagon like this one. Condition at lease end belongs on the list too, since wear past normal use gets settled when the car comes back to us. Ask an advisor to go over the wear standards early and none of it arrives as a surprise.

Where the Money Goes on a V60 Cross Country Lease

A lease and a loan answer two different questions, and the wagon does not care which one you pick. Leasing keeps you in a current V60 Cross Country on a set schedule and leaves the resale question sitting with us. A loan earns its keep for drivers who intend to still be driving the car long after the coverage lapses and want equity waiting at the end.

What moves the cost of a lease is never one line item. It is the build you settle on, the structure underneath it, and how many miles you honestly expect to drive. We would rather talk through all three than hand over a figure that falls apart the moment your real driving shows up.

The Car in Your Driveway Is Part of the Math

Whatever you are driving now can do real work on the cost of a Cross Country lease. It gets appraised, that value comes off what you owe across the deal, and leasing does not change the arithmetic one bit. Brands we have never carried are welcome on the lot all the same.

Our online tool will give you a preliminary figure before you leave the house. Once the car is here, a used-car manager goes over it and either stands behind that number or tells you in specifics what moved it.

If you owe more than the car appraises for, we will show you the gap rather than fold it quietly into something else. Plenty of people are in that position and it is workable, but only when everyone involved can see it.

A private sale might net you a little more on a good week. It also costs you listings, messages, strangers in your driveway, and the title paperwork. Weigh that honestly and the trade usually comes out ahead.

Upkeep on a Leased Wagon, and What It Runs You

Service is where a lease quietly turns out cheaper or dearer than you planned for. Volvo includes scheduled maintenance on new vehicles for an early stretch, which takes several visits off your ledger, and we will confirm exactly what your wagon carries at delivery instead of guessing from a web page.

After that, the costs that actually matter on a leased Cross Country are tires, brakes, and anything cosmetic that surfaces at turn-in. Our advisors price a recommendation and explain it before the work starts, and you are free to decline it.
